Determining the appropriate dimensions for an infant covering is crucial for safety and practicality. The size typically ranges from 30×30 inches for a smaller security blanket to 45×45 inches for a larger receiving blanket. These measurements provide adequate coverage without posing a significant hazard. An example would be a 36×36 inch knitted blanket, suitable for swaddling a newborn or providing warmth in a stroller.
The correct size offers multiple benefits, including providing warmth, comfort, and a sense of security for the infant. Historically, blankets have been essential for regulating a baby’s temperature and offering a familiar object for comfort during times of stress or transition. The dimensions are important because oversized blankets can present a suffocation risk, while undersized ones may not provide sufficient warmth or coverage.

Tips on Baby Blanket Size
Selecting the right size for an infant’s blanket requires careful consideration to ensure both comfort and safety. The following tips provide guidance on determining appropriate dimensions.
Tip 1: Consider the Intended Use: Determine whether the blanket will be primarily used for swaddling, stroller rides, playtime, or as a security object. Swaddling blankets often require larger dimensions (around 45×45 inches), while smaller security blankets can be around 30×30 inches.
Tip 2: Prioritize Safety Standards: Avoid overly large blankets, which can pose a suffocation hazard. Ensure the chosen size allows the infant to move freely without becoming entangled. A good guideline is to choose a size that does not exceed the dimensions of the crib or bassinet.
Tip 3: Account for Material Shrinkage: Natural fibers like cotton and wool tend to shrink after washing. Pre-wash the fabric before cutting and sewing, or add extra inches to the initial dimensions to compensate for potential shrinkage.
Tip 4: Adapt to the Baby’s Age: Newborns may benefit from smaller, more snug blankets, while older infants may require larger ones for more comprehensive coverage. Adjust the blanket size as the baby grows to maintain optimal comfort and safety.
Tip 5: Opt for Standard Sizes: Familiarize oneself with common blanket sizes, such as receiving blankets (30×30 to 36×36 inches) or crib blankets (45×60 inches). These sizes are widely available and generally meet safety guidelines.
Tip 6: Assess the Baby’s Mobility: As babies gain more mobility, blankets should be sized to prevent entanglement during movement. Smaller, lighter blankets are preferable for active infants.
Tip 7: Choose Breathable Materials: Regardless of size, prioritize breathable materials such as cotton, muslin, or bamboo. These materials reduce the risk of overheating and promote better airflow.
Adhering to these tips will help ensure the selected blanket dimensions provide warmth, comfort, and security, without compromising the baby’s safety.

1. Safety Considerations
The dimensions of an infant’s blanket are intrinsically linked to safety considerations. An oversized blanket presents a potential suffocation hazard. If a blanket is too large, a baby could become entangled during sleep, restricting airflow and leading to a dangerous situation. Conversely, a blanket that is too small may not provide adequate warmth, but the risk of suffocation is drastically reduced. A common scenario involves parents unknowingly using a crib-sized blanket (often 45×60 inches) in a newborn’s bassinet, which can easily bunch up and cover the infant’s face. Therefore, the blanket’s size must align with the baby’s age, size, and sleeping environment to minimize such risks. The practical significance of understanding this connection lies in preventing accidental injury or death, emphasizing the importance of selecting appropriately sized blankets.
Further analysis reveals that the material composition also contributes to safety. While the size provides the physical constraint, the fabric’s breathability dictates the level of risk. Heavy, dense fabrics, regardless of size, exacerbate the potential for suffocation if they cover the infant’s face. Lightweight, breathable materials, such as muslin or open-weave cotton, are safer choices, even if the blanket is slightly larger than recommended. A real-life example is the increasing popularity of muslin swaddling blankets, which are often generously sized but allow for airflow, reducing the risk of overheating and suffocation. Understanding the interplay between size and material enhances safety protocols in infant care.

2. Intended Use
The ultimate function of the infant covering directly dictates its optimal dimensions. A blanket intended for swaddling, for example, necessitates a larger size, typically around 45×45 inches, to effectively and securely wrap the baby. The need for ample fabric ensures that the swaddle remains snug and prevents the infant from easily escaping. Conversely, a blanket purposed as a small security item or “lovey” can be significantly smaller, perhaps 12×12 inches or 18×18 inches. In this case, the intention is to provide a comforting object that the baby can easily hold and manipulate, with size being less critical for warmth or coverage. A receiving blanket, commonly used for burping or as a light cover in a stroller, generally falls in the 30×30 to 36×36 inch range. The causal link between the covering’s purpose and the necessary size is clear: the dimensions must support and facilitate the intended activity. Disregarding this connection can render the blanket ineffective or, in some cases, unsafe.
Further analysis reveals nuanced applications. A blanket designed for crib use, once the infant is old enough and it is deemed safe, usually measures around 45×60 inches. This size allows for adequate coverage within the crib without excessive material that could pose a hazard. Conversely, a stroller blanket prioritizes portability and ease of use, often falling within the 30×40 inch range. Its smaller size ensures it doesn’t drag on the ground or become cumbersome when folded and stored. The material also plays a role; a thicker, warmer blanket intended for winter stroller rides might necessitate a slightly larger size to fully protect the infant from the elements. Conversely, a lightweight muslin blanket for summer use can be smaller without compromising its effectiveness. Real-world examples underscore the importance of considering specific needs. Parents who frequently travel with their infants often opt for compact, multi-purpose blankets, while those primarily using the blanket at home might prioritize a larger, more luxurious option.

3. Material Shrinkage
Material shrinkage is a critical consideration when determining the appropriate dimensions for an infant’s covering. The inherent tendency of certain fabrics to contract after washing necessitates careful planning to ensure the final product meets the desired size specifications. Failure to account for shrinkage can result in a blanket that is significantly smaller than intended, potentially compromising its functionality and safety.
- Fiber Type Influence
Natural fibers, such as cotton and wool, are particularly prone to shrinkage due to the relaxation of their fibers during the washing process. Synthetic fibers, like polyester, generally exhibit less shrinkage. For instance, a 100% cotton flannel blanket might shrink by 5-10% after the first wash, whereas a polyester fleece blanket may show negligible change. This difference in shrinkage rates must be factored into the initial cutting dimensions.
- Fabric Construction Impact
The way a fabric is constructed, whether knitted or woven, also affects its shrinkage potential. Knitted fabrics tend to stretch more easily and, therefore, may shrink more significantly than tightly woven fabrics. A loosely knitted blanket could shrink both in length and width, impacting its overall shape and size. Understanding the fabric’s construction allows for more accurate pre-shrinkage calculations.
- Pre-Washing Benefits
A practical solution to mitigate the effects of shrinkage is to pre-wash the fabric before cutting and sewing. Pre-washing allows the fabric to shrink to its maximum extent, ensuring that the final product remains true to the intended dimensions after subsequent washes. This step is especially important for handmade blankets or those constructed from natural fibers.
- Seam Allowance Adjustment
When accounting for shrinkage, it is also necessary to adjust the seam allowance accordingly. Adding extra seam allowance provides room for adjustments if the fabric shrinks more than anticipated. This can prevent seams from pulling or puckering after washing, maintaining the integrity and appearance of the blanket.
These interconnected aspects highlight the importance of addressing material shrinkage during the construction of infant coverings. Ignoring shrinkage can lead to a final product that is either too small to adequately cover the baby or distorted in shape. By understanding the properties of different fabrics, pre-washing materials, and adjusting seam allowances, creators can produce coverings that consistently meet the required size specifications, ensuring both functionality and safety.
4. Baby's Growth
An infant’s physical development necessitates a corresponding adjustment in the dimensions of its coverings. As a baby grows, the surface area requiring thermal regulation increases. A blanket that adequately covered a newborn may prove insufficient for a six-month-old. This necessitates a progression in size to maintain warmth and comfort. The causal relationship is evident: growth directly impacts the required dimensions. Consider the scenario of an infant transitioning from a bassinet to a crib. The blanket size must expand to accommodate the larger sleeping space. An undersized covering would leave portions of the baby exposed, potentially leading to discomfort and disrupted sleep. The practical significance of understanding this connection lies in providing continuous and effective thermal regulation throughout the infant’s development.
Further analysis reveals that mobility, a key aspect of growth, also influences the selection of blanket dimensions. As a baby begins to roll, sit, and crawl, the risk of entanglement with an oversized blanket increases. A blanket that was once safely tucked around a stationary newborn can become a hazard for a mobile infant. Consequently, a transition to smaller, lighter blankets may be necessary to mitigate this risk. Real-life examples include parents opting for sleep sacks or wearable blankets as their infants become more active. These alternatives provide warmth without the potential for entanglement. Moreover, the type of activity influences the choice of covering. A larger blanket might be suitable for supervised playtime on the floor, while a smaller, more manageable blanket is preferable for stroller rides or car seat use.

5. Standard Sizes
Established industry measurements offer a practical framework when determining appropriate dimensions for infant coverings. These conventional dimensions reflect a balance between functionality, safety, and ease of manufacturing, providing a reliable starting point for caregivers and manufacturers alike.
- Receiving Blankets
Typically measuring 30×30 to 36×36 inches, receiving blankets are versatile items commonly used for swaddling newborns, providing a light cover, or as a burp cloth. Their smaller size makes them manageable and easily portable. The dimensions ensure adequate coverage without excessive fabric that could pose a hazard in a crib or bassinet.
- Crib Blankets
Standard crib blankets typically measure around 45×60 inches. These dimensions are designed to fit a standard-sized crib mattress without excessive overhang, minimizing the risk of entanglement. The larger size provides ample warmth and coverage for infants and toddlers in a crib environment. Regulatory bodies often reference these dimensions in safety guidelines for crib bedding.
- Swaddling Blankets
Swaddling blankets often range from 45×45 to 47×47 inches to allow for a secure and snug wrap around a newborn. These larger dimensions accommodate the swaddling technique, which requires sufficient fabric to contain the baby’s arms and legs. The consistent size across brands allows caregivers to master the swaddling technique effectively.
- Security Blankets (Loveys)
Security blankets, often referred to as “loveys,” are intentionally small, typically ranging from 12×12 to 18×18 inches. These dimensions are designed for easy handling by infants and young children, providing a sense of comfort and security. Their smaller size minimizes any suffocation risk and promotes portability.
The adherence to these established dimensions promotes consistency in product quality and safety across different brands. Caregivers can confidently select coverings knowing that standard sizes generally comply with safety regulations and provide appropriate functionality for specific purposes. While custom sizes exist, understanding standard dimensions offers a valuable reference point for informed decision-making.
Frequently Asked Questions
The following addresses common inquiries and misconceptions regarding the appropriate measurements for infant coverings, emphasizing safety and practicality.
Question 1: What are the potential hazards associated with an excessively large infant covering?
An overly large covering poses a significant risk of suffocation. An infant could become entangled during sleep, restricting airflow and potentially leading to asphyxiation. Overly large coverings also increase the risk of overheating, as they may trap excessive body heat.
Question 2: At what age should crib coverings be introduced, and what dimensions are recommended?
Crib coverings are generally introduced once an infant is at least 12 months old, and even then, caution is advised. Recommended dimensions for a crib covering are approximately 45×60 inches. However, adherence to safe sleep guidelines, including a firm mattress and no loose bedding, is paramount.
Question 3: Does the material composition influence the recommended size for an infant covering?
Yes, material composition indirectly influences size selection. Thicker, less breathable materials necessitate smaller dimensions to mitigate the risk of overheating. Lightweight, breathable fabrics allow for slightly larger dimensions while maintaining safety.
Question 4: How does the intended useswaddling, stroller rides, or playtimeaffect the choice of dimensions?
The covering’s intended function directly dictates its size. Swaddling requires larger dimensions to secure the infant. Stroller coverings prioritize portability and may be smaller. Playtime coverings depend on the activity and space but should remain appropriately sized to prevent entanglement.
Question 5: Is there a correlation between the dimensions of an infant covering and the risk of Sudden Infant Death Syndrome (SIDS)?
While an excessively large covering is not a direct cause of SIDS, unsafe sleep practices, including loose bedding in the crib, increase the risk. Maintaining a safe sleep environment, which includes a firm mattress and no loose bedding, is crucial for SIDS prevention. The covering’s dimensions should complement these safety measures.
Question 6: Should considerations be given in determining dimensions for handmade or custom-designed infant coverings?
Yes, meticulous attention should be paid to ensure accurate dimensions for handmade or custom-designed infant coverings. Consider material shrinkage during the planning phase and ensure the finished product adheres to established safety standards. Prioritize functionality and safety over aesthetic considerations.
